it@inwent - Supporting ICT Networks in the South

InWEnt - Capacity Building International, Germany supports its partners in Africa and Asia to provide advanced knowledge in Information and Communication Technologies (ICTs). The key objectives of the it@inwent programs are to strengthen IT sectors, foster vital innovations in ICTs for sustainable human development, and use ICTs as enabling tools for poverty reduction. it@inwent focuses on providing IT training and blended learning, fostering business opportunities and virtual networking, and promoting innovative ICT solutions such as free and open source software.

Strategy and Tools

it@inwent strengthens key local actors and multipliers who develop, realize, and disseminate innovative and relevant ICT solutions for development. Our main partners are ICT businesses and educational institutions, software developers, small and medium enterprises (SME), cooperatives, and decision-makers. By contributing to establish local structures and to reinforce local capacities for technology development and application, we help empower sustainable, locally-driven social and economic development.

We support our local partners with diverse tools of capacity development and South-South/North-South networking. Our three strategic pillars are 1) to strengthen the capacities of IT sectors, 2) to foster key innovations in ICT for development, and 3) to use ICT as enabling tools for poverty reduction.

In all of our activities, we blend the three strategic pillars and select the appropriate tools in a holistic approach, according to the needs of our partners.
